Transaction a66f3277b66d812633415ecb7926f29e7df9ff56605bd237713e2bcaadb93f65

95 Input
2 Outputs
  • a66f3277b66d812633415ecb7926f29e7df9ff56605bd237713e2bcaadb93f65:0
  • value  6000000000
    address  3LGcU8bbYPVyU2nGRFnVTGTiY2qePPfodw
  • a66f3277b66d812633415ecb7926f29e7df9ff56605bd237713e2bcaadb93f65:1
  • value  1889312
    address  3BSqUyT6NBsJ8wVNL2YNmTgV1zkAvBou63